The cuts of the Trump administration to the clear power business led to $ 20,000 losses within the United States and threatened nearly $ 70 billion within the investments of the undertaking, in keeping with a local weather protection group.
Climate Power warned that nearly 100 tasks had been deleted, delayed or threatened by the presidential elections of November, doubtlessly reversing earnings in manufacturing employment below the Biden administration.
Another 40,000 jobs for clear power are threatened, as they’re related to pause tasks or related to firms which have beforehand assigned federal subsidies or loans that the Trump administration now needs to chop.
The work losses carried out and potential are distributed by way of photo voltaic, wind, hydrogen, criticism and battery manufacturing industries – with the tasks already canceled or threatened representing over 71.24 billion {dollars} of investments. Arizona, Nevada, Michigan and Georgia are among the many states that face the best influence from potential job losses.
The Democrats seized the brand new figures, with Senator Jon Ossoff, a Democrat of Georgia, who mentioned they had been a part of a “bleeding” of fresh and “catastrophic” power works for development.
The United States Department of Energy didn’t instantly reply to a commentary request.
The knowledge arrives in a rising concern for a weakened American economic system, which contracted within the first quarter as a consequence of primarily the influence of charges.
Climate Power has contributed to financing an promoting marketing campaign of $ 55 million within the swing states in help of the democratic candidate Kamala Harris who led to the November elections. Most of the clear power tasks introduced for the reason that former president Joe Biden has handed the legislation on lowering inflation in 2022 is discovered within the republican congress districts, for a price of slightly below $ 200 billion.
Most clear power tasks are financed by anger tax credit and republicans are discussing whether or not to chop them from the funds.
Since President Donald Trump’s second mandate started in January, the inside division ordered the cancellation of excessive -profile tasks akin to Empire Wind, resulting in the lack of 1,000 jobs, issued a sequence of govt orders which have returned clear power loans distributed below the wrath and frozen by permitting tasks on federal land.
In February, Kore Power deserted the plans for an $ 1 billion in Buckeye battery system, the second largest metropolis in Arizona per space, for which he obtained a mortgage from $ 850 million from the Energy Department in 2023.
In the primary quarter of 2025, the creation of jobs for clear power additionally decreased for the primary quarter for the reason that summer season of 2022, with jobs that take 406,000 on the finish of 2024 to 399,000 by the top of March.
In the meantime, the manufacturing facility investments have fallen from over $ 20 billion to $ 18 billion between the top of final yr and February.
At the start of this month Rhodium Group and the Center for Energy and Environmental Policy Research of MIT printed analysis that present six tasks which were canceled 6.9 billion {dollars} from January.
The firms had been already slowing down the investments for clear power earlier than the Trump elections, as a consequence of overproduction in China, market costs and the slowdown in demand for electrical automobiles. In August, the Financial Times reported that 40 % of the manufacturing tasks of fresh expertise supported by Ira had been delayed, together with some cited within the local weather energy ratio.
